WebThe usual definition of nuclear density gives for its density: ρ nucleus = m / V = 238 x 1.66 x 10-27 / (1.73 x 10-42) = 2.3 x 10 17 kg/m 3. Thus, the density of nuclear material is more than 2.10 14 times greater than that of water. It is an immense density.
